Description
This unit of competency describes the skills and knowledge required for riding educated horses on the flat and in negotiating set obstacles in controlled and open areas. It includes knowledge of assessing risks to protect the welfare of people and horses.This unit applies to riders who work under supervision, and who exercise calm, consistent and obedient horses that are ridden in areas that may include paddocks, stock or exercise yards, arenas, trails, and open areas at training and competition venues. Commonwealth and state/territory health and safety and animal welfare legislation, regulations and codes of practice relevant to interacting with horses apply to workers in this industry. Requirements vary between industry sectors and jurisdictions.No licensing, legislative or certification requirements apply to this unit at the time of publication

Elements and Performance Criteria
1. Prepare to ride
  • 1.1 Confirm horse identification, riding location, program and riding etiquette according to workplace requirements
  • 1.2 Confirm safe horse handling practices, health and safety procedures, and riding etiquette associated with workplace, location and activity
  • 1.3 Identify hazards, assess risks and control and/or report risks prior to handling horses and starting exercise
  • 1.4 Select and fit personal protective equipment (PPE) required for preparing and riding the horse
  • 1.5 Select and fit horse gear as directed according to purpose, features of fit and workplace requirements
  • 1.6 Walk and stretch horse, and adjust gear and girth prior to mounting
2. Ride and control horse safely while exercising
  • 2.1 Mount horse in a safe and balanced manner
  • 2.2 Warm up and ride horse in enclosed and/or open areas according to exercise program and supervisor instructions
  • 2.3 Identify footfalls, appropriate trot diagonal and canter leads both on ground and whilst riding
  • 2.4 Demonstrate rising trot, sitting trot, three and two point canter seat in a balanced and controlled manner
  • 2.5 Establish and maintain suitable speed within each gait to ensure control at all times
  • 2.6 Control horse under saddle among other horse and rider combinations while maintaining safe riding practices
  • 2.7 Complete exercise and warm down horse according to horse and program requirements
3. Complete post-riding activities
  • 3.1 Cool down, hose and groom horse after riding according to horse requirements and workplace procedures
  • 3.2 Remove, clean and check gear before storage, and report maintenance issues to supervisor
  • 3.3 Report horse performance and condition to supervisor
